User Tools

Site Tools


hp_ux

This is an old revision of the document!


HP-UX

  • Verzeichnis der Pakete: /etc/cmcluster/
  • Linux TOP → UNIX Glance
  • kcusage - memory allocation nach tagen, monaten etc..
  • Cluster Management

cmviewcl

cmrunpkg
cmhaltpkg
cmmodpkg -e
  • Cluster-Pakete schwenken

tsm1: /root# cat env_tsm1

  export DSMSERV_DIR=/opt/tivoli/tsm/server/bin
  export DSMSERV_CONFIG=/tsm1/server/dsmserv.opt
  cd /tsm1/server
  tsm1: /root# cat mount_tsm1
  #!/bin/sh
  vgchange -a e /dev/vgxy
  ...
  mount /dev/vgxy/lvoly /tsm1
  mount /dev/vgxy/lvolx /tsm1/server
  mount -o largefiles /dev/vgxy/lvol1 /tsm1/db
  mount -o largefiles /dev/vgyz/lvol1 /tsm1/recoverylog
  mount -o largefiles /dev/vgab/lvol1 /tsm1/recoverylog2
  mount -o largefiles /dev/vgcb/lvol1 /tsm1/disk
  tsm1: /root# cat umount_tsm1
  #!/bin/sh
  umount /tsm1/server    
  umount /tsm1/db
  umount /tsm1/recoverylog
  umount /tsm1/recoverylog2
  umount /tsm1/disk
  umount /tsm1
  vgchange -a n /dev/vgxy
  vgchange -a n /dev/vgyz
  vgchange -a n /dev/vgav
  vgchange -a n /dev/vgcb
  • Drive Status prüfen

ioscan -fnkC autoch

  • tapeutil OHNE Parameter ausführen → “grafische” Darstellung in der Console

TSM-Server Software Upgrade

Beispielhafte Zusammenstellung verfügbarer Pakete

TIVsmS64.server 	        PA-RISC 64 bit server
TIVsmS64.license 	        PA-RISC 64 bit license enablement
TIVsmS64IA.server 	        Itanium® 64 bit server
TIVsmS64IA.license 	        Itanium 64 bit license enablement
TIVsmHsta64.storage_agent 	PA-RISC 64 bit storage agent
TIVsmHstaIA.storage_agent 	Itanium 64 bit storage agent
TIVsmDD64_PA11_23.tsmscsi 	Tivoli Storage Manager device driver for 64 bit 11.23 PA-RISC OS
TIVsmDD64_IA11_23.tsmscsi 	Tivoli Storage Manager device driver for 64 bit 11.23 Itanium OS

Eine Liste aller installierten Tivoli Pakete

cbbtsm1: /root# swlist | grep TIV
  TIVsm64                               5.5.0          IBM Tivoli Storage Manager Client
  TIVsmS64IA                            5.4.0.0        IBM Tivoli Storage Manager Server
  TIVsmS64IA                            5.4.5.1        IBM Tivoli Storage Manager Server

Datenbank und Konfiguration sichern

backup db type=full devclass=tape_device_class scratch=yes 

Notieren welche Pakete wo laufen

cmviewcl

Pakete anhalten

cmhaltpkg $paketname

Entfernen der Server-Installation

swremove TIVsmS64,r=5.4.5.1
swremove TIVsmS64

Installieren der Neuen Version (je ein Befehl für 5.5.0.0, 5.5.4.0, 5.5.4.2)

swinstall -s /pfad/zur/datei/ -x ask=as_needed  TIVsmS64

Vor jedem dsmsrv start müssen die Filesysteme gemoutet werden und die Umgebungswvariablen angepasst werden. Die nötigen Dateien liegen unter /root/tsm/

/root/tsm/mount_tsmx
/root/tsm/tsmx_env
/root/tsm/umount_tsmx

Erstmaliges manuelles starten des Servers

./dsmserv -upgradedb

Bei Versionssprung:

register licence /opt/tivoli/tsm/server/bin/tsmee.lic

Nachdem alle Clusterknoten und alle Clusterpakete fertig sind können diese wieder per Clustermanager gestartet werden

cmrunpkg $paketname

Pakete auf autostart setzen

cmmodpkg -e $paketname
  • ioscan

ioscan -fNC$class where class in lsdev

hp_ux.1292499234.txt.gz · Last modified: 2021/04/24 07:38 (external edit)